Documentation
¶
Index ¶
Constants ¶
View Source
const (
ErrCodeDuplicateKey uint16 = 1062
)
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Store ¶
type Store interface {
BatchInsert(subs []*model.Subscription) ([]common.Address, error)
BatchUpdateBlockNumber(blockNumber int64, addrs [][]byte) error
Find(blockNumber int64) (result []*model.Subscription, err error)
// FindOldSubscriptions find old subscriptions �by addresses
FindOldSubscriptions(addrs [][]byte) (result []*model.Subscription, err error)
FindByGroup(groupID int64, query *model.QueryParameters) (result []*model.Subscription, total uint64, err error)
// Total balance
InsertTotalBalance(data *model.TotalBalance) error
FindTotalBalance(blockNumber int64, token common.Address, group int64) (result *model.TotalBalance, err error)
Reset(from, to int64) error
}
Click to show internal directories.
Click to hide internal directories.